Career path

Career Role Description
Child Trauma Therapist (UK) Provides therapeutic interventions for children experiencing the effects of trauma. High demand, requires relevant qualifications and experience in childhood trauma support.
Trauma-Informed Educator Works with children in educational settings, integrating trauma-informed practices into teaching and classroom management. Growing demand within UK schools.
Child and Family Social Worker (Trauma Focus) Supports children and families affected by trauma, connecting them with necessary resources and providing case management. Strong social work background and specialized trauma training are essential.
Trauma Support Coordinator Coordinates and delivers trauma-informed support services, often working within charities or NHS Trusts. Requires organizational and communication skills along with trauma awareness.
